Output e337911c6334762a5261704252b354c9c133b07f53c2984ff2e89a33bed41fba:1

value
996125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 988a9803b1b9bd4c30e0c9d44cfcd7c8e5528eaf OP_EQUAL
address
3FbafNKmKPDKe5FigiQ3hDcQJmrX4Qd657
transaction
e337911c6334762a5261704252b354c9c133b07f53c2984ff2e89a33bed41fba
spent
true